Role Overview:

We are seeking an enthusiastic and adaptable Substitute Elementary and Middle School Teacher to join our team. In this on-call position, you will report directly to the assigned campus and receive the teaching assignment for the day. Your primary responsibility is to ensure the smooth continuation of classroom learning during teacher absences, adhering to the lesson plans and classroom management techniques provided by the regular teacher.

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Cover classrooms as needed in accordance with Paragon Prep’s philosophy, goals, and objectives.
  • Follow the lesson plans left by the regular teacher and ensure the normal flow of classroom activities.
  • Oversee classroom discipline, fostering a positive and non-punitive learning environment.
  • Ensure the classroom is orderly, clean, and well-organized during your coverage.
  • If serving as a long-term substitute, develop and deliver lesson plans that meet the needs of the class.
  • Demonstrate energy, enthusiasm, and interest in the subject matter and the teaching role.
  • Maintain professionalism and positive communication with students, parents, and staff.
  • Arrive punctually, adhere to daily schedules, and perform tasks with integrity and reliability.
  • Treat all students with dignity and respect, demonstrating patience and self-control.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the Head of School.
